Abstract
The utility model discloses a head sliding device of an ink-jet plotter, comprising: the device comprises a cross beam, a rear mounting plate, a left mounting plate, a right mounting plate, a lower mounting plate, a first paper pressing plate, a second paper pressing plate, a roller, a first gasket, a second gasket, a bearing, a tensioning roller shaft, a fixed roller shaft, a tensioning plate, M4 hexagon socket head cap screws and springs; the bearing and the roller are installed together, and the installed roller, the washer I, the washer II and the tensioning roller shaft are installed together and then fixed on the rear installation plate; the M4 hexagon socket head cap screw is fixed on the rear mounting plate; the spring and the tensioning plate are fixed on the rear mounting plate; the rear mounting plate, the left mounting plate, the right mounting plate and the lower mounting plate are assembled together; the utility model has simple structure, high transmission efficiency, space saving, guaranteed drawing precision, reduced production cost for enterprises and improved production efficiency.
Description
Technical Field
The utility model relates to ink-jet cutting equipment for types of clothes, bags, home textiles and the like, in particular to a machine head sliding device of an ink-jet plotter, which can enable the machine head to be more conveniently driven and save space.
Background
In the manufacturing process of clothing, luggage and home textiles, the manufacturing of the patterns is an indispensable process, the automation degree of a plurality of processes is very low, manual marking and cutting of workers are required, the consistency of products can be reduced under the condition, skilled workers are required, the operation cost of enterprises is increased undoubtedly under the market atmosphere that workers are difficult to recruit and the skilled workers are difficult to recruit, and the production efficiency is reduced. The plotter can print the version of drawing, has solved artifical hand drawing in the past, but under the fierce competition in market, the machine cost problem must be controlled in a scope, both can guarantee the precision of printing, still need save machine space, and a aircraft nose slider has just solved above-mentioned problem.
Disclosure of Invention
The utility model aims to overcome the defects of the prior art and provides the head sliding device of the ink-jet plotter, which can ensure the plotting precision, reduce the machine cost and the machine size, reduce the production time, improve the production efficiency and reduce the production cost in the manufacturing process of clothes, bags and home textiles.
Inkjet plotter aircraft nose slider includes: the device comprises a cross beam, a rear mounting plate, a left mounting plate, a right mounting plate, a lower mounting plate, a first paper pressing plate, a second paper pressing plate, a roller, a first gasket, a second gasket, a bearing, a tensioning roller shaft, a fixed roller shaft, a tensioning plate, M4 hexagon socket head cap screws and springs.
The bearing and the roller are installed together, and the installed roller, the washer I, the washer II and the tensioning roller shaft are installed together and then fixed on the rear installation plate.
The M4 hexagon socket head cap screw is fixed on the rear mounting plate.
The spring and the tensioning plate are fixed on the rear mounting plate.
The rear mounting plate, the left mounting plate, the right mounting plate and the lower mounting plate are assembled together.
The first paper pressing plate and the second paper pressing plate are respectively fixed on the left mounting plate and the right mounting plate.
And finally, the assembled sliding machine head is arranged on the cross beam to be capable of sliding smoothly.
The utility model has the advantages and beneficial effects that:
the utility model has simple structure, high transmission efficiency, space saving, guaranteed drawing precision, reduced production cost for enterprises and improved production efficiency.

Detailed Description
For a further understanding of the contents, features and effects of the present invention, reference will now be made to the following examples, which are to be considered in conjunction with the accompanying drawings. It should be noted that the present embodiment is illustrative, not restrictive, and the scope of the utility model should not be limited thereby.
A handpiece slide, comprising: the device comprises a cross beam 1, a rear mounting plate 2, a left mounting plate 3, a right mounting plate 4, a lower mounting plate 5, a first paper pressing plate 6, a second paper pressing plate 7, a roller 8, a first gasket 9, a second gasket 10, a bearing 11, a tensioning roller shaft 12, a fixed roller shaft 13, a tensioning plate 14, an M4 hexagon socket head cap screw 15 and a spring 16.
The bearing 11 and the roller 8 are installed together, and the installed roller 8, the washer I9, the washer II 10 and the tensioning roller shaft 12 are installed together and then fixed on the rear mounting plate 2.
The M4 socket head cap screw 15 is fixed on the rear mounting plate 2.
The spring 16 and the tension plate 14 are fixed on the rear mounting plate 2.
The rear mounting plate 2, the left mounting plate 3, the right mounting plate 4 and the lower mounting plate 5 are assembled together.
The first paper pressing plate 6 and the second paper pressing plate 7 are respectively fixed on the left mounting plate 3 and the right mounting plate 4.
And finally, the assembled sliding machine head is arranged on the cross beam 1 to ensure smooth sliding.
First, the cross member 1 is fabricated according to functional requirements.
Then, the roller 8 is manufactured according to the size of the guide groove of the beam 1.
The rear mounting plate 2 and the springs 16 are made according to the tension required by the rollers.
The bearing 11 is shaped according to the size of the roller 8.
And (3) selecting an M4 socket head cap screw according to the selected inner diameter size of the standard component bearing 11, and manufacturing a first gasket 9 and a second gasket 10.
The tensioning roller shaft 12 and the fixed roller shaft 13 are manufactured according to the size of the bearing 11.
And a left mounting plate 3, a right mounting plate 4, a lower mounting plate 5, a first paper pressing plate 6 and a second paper pressing plate 7 are manufactured according to the functions of the machine head.
Finally, the fabricated parts are assembled as described above.
Under the normal state that the machine head and the cross beam 1 are well installed, the machine head is driven to move left and right on the cross beam 1 through external force generated by a motor driving belt, and then accurate transmission is achieved.
